Stallion reproductive anatomy and endocrine system and semen analysis. 50cm flaccid, 100 cm erect distal 15-20 cm free in prepuce. Practical tip: need the a. v. to fit the stallion. Retractor penis muscle retains the penis in the sheath. Paralysis (paramphimosis): the penis will hang out, fill with edema, which raises the pressure enough to cut off blood supply, and the penile tissue undergoes necrosis.
